Overview: Understanding BTU and Its Significance

BTU, short for British Thermal Unit, is a unit of measurement used to quantify the amount of heat energy required to raise the temperature of one pound of water by one degree Fahrenheit.

BTU plays a crucial role in various industries, including energy, manufacturing, and construction. It serves as a common unit for measuring the heating and cooling capacity of HVAC systems, the energy released by fuels, and the thermal efficiency of appliances.

Factors Influencing BTU Fluctuations

1. Market Conditions:

BTU prices are influenced by supply and demand dynamics in the energy market. When demand for energy increases, typically during peak seasons, BTU prices tend to rise. On the other hand, when supply exceeds demand, prices may decline.

2. Weather Patterns:

Extreme weather conditions, such as heat waves or cold snaps, can significantly impact BTU prices. During periods of extreme heat, demand for cooling increases, leading to a surge in BTU prices. Conversely, during cold spells, demand for heating rises, driving up BTU prices.

3. Economic Indicators:

Economic factors, such as GDP growth and consumer spending, can also affect BTU prices. A strong economy typically translates into increased energy consumption, leading to higher BTU prices. Conversely, economic downturns can result in reduced demand and lower BTU prices.
